    The quantum permutation group \({\mathcal Q}_n\) of \(n\) points (for \(n\geq 4\)) is an infinite compact quantum group in the sense of \textit{S.\,L.\thinspace Woronowicz} [Commun.\ Math.\ Phys.\ 111, No.\,4, 613--665 (1987; Zbl 0627.58034)]. In the paper under review, the authors present some useful motivations for the study of \({\mathcal Q}_n\). Next, as their main purpose, they characterize the Haar integral over \({\mathcal Q}_n\). More precisely, they give the Weingarten type formula \[ \int u_{i_1j_1}\cdot\cdot\cdot u_{i_kj_k}=\sum_{pq}\delta_{pi}\delta_{qj}W_{kn}(p,q) \] in which the \(u_{ij}\)'s are the coefficients of the fundamental representation of \({\mathcal Q}_n\), and \(W_{kn}\) is the Weingarten matrix derived by the Gram matrix of partitions \(G_{kn}\). Some problems related to free probability theory are extensively explained.
